Output 9583315deffd6df8a162664cd76eacae3ea85d590923ae930a9c009164316cca:1

value
10663987
script pubkey
OP_0 OP_PUSHBYTES_20 8d8b3539f8692df7fa6e6610019f476672e2adc8
address
bc1q3k9n2w0cdykl07nwvcgqr868veew9twgsnr89u
transaction
9583315deffd6df8a162664cd76eacae3ea85d590923ae930a9c009164316cca
confirmations
259494
spent
true